diff options
author | drh <drh@noemail.net> | 2010-05-06 16:06:38 +0000 |
---|---|---|
committer | drh <drh@noemail.net> | 2010-05-06 16:06:38 +0000 |
commit | 6e5b37faef7e7dae22c59a387edbe4709a4820ed (patch) | |
tree | dc8ff84213d3020f4bb2ecc5d9e0387305d77d05 /src | |
parent | d41a29a653313f97e2360b9a339e43f5fa04da36 (diff) | |
download | sqlite-6e5b37faef7e7dae22c59a387edbe4709a4820ed.tar.gz sqlite-6e5b37faef7e7dae22c59a387edbe4709a4820ed.zip |
After throwing an error to say that one cannot change into WAL mode within
a tranactions, do not then go and change into WAL mode.
FossilOrigin-Name: 56a17dae91600a3863903f8d654ed52a0f720caf
Diffstat (limited to 'src')
-rw-r--r-- | src/vdbe.c |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/src/vdbe.c b/src/vdbe.c index 11c723b74..a5fe803f0 100644 --- a/src/vdbe.c +++ b/src/vdbe.c @@ -5257,6 +5257,7 @@ case OP_JournalMode: { /* out2-prerelease */ "cannot change %s wal mode from within a transaction", (eNew==PAGER_JOURNALMODE_WAL ? "into" : "out of") ); + break; }else{ if( eOld==PAGER_JOURNALMODE_WAL ){ |